如何用query控件连接sql的库呀,我很急的.
需要如何设置,请说的详细一些,先谢谢了.

解决方案 »

  1.   

    加一DataBase,Query ;Query 的DataBase指向DataBase的DataBaseName
    将两者连接;使用时,如查询语句:
    With Query do
    begin
        Close;
        Sql.Clear;
        Sql.Add('Select * from 用户名.表名');
        open;
    end;
      

  2.   

    应该有adoquery来连接
    或者用adoconnection来连接,在adoquery的connection属性中选中adoconnection就可以了
    再在adoconnection的connectionstring中做出相关的选择就可以了
      

  3.   

    用BDE
    第一步设置别名
    以连结示例库PUBS为例
    1.启动Sql Server服务管理器,使其处理服务状态,任务栏上变为绿色图标.2.运行SQL Explore选DataBases->在最左边右单击
    MOUSE->NEW选MSSQL此时会产生MSSQL1的别,当然可以改它为另外名字.
    3.在右边设置Server Name写服务器名字,如果是本地服务器可用"."来代替.
    4.设置DataBase Name 写入PUBS
    5.设置UserName 写入SA
    6.在左边DATABASES栏里选MSSQL1右单击,选Apply
    如果正常,此时MsSQL1可以展了
    第二步
    设置Query的连结
    1启动DELPHI并在窗体上放一Query1
    2设置Query1的DataBaseName属性,在该属性的下拉框里找到刚才设好的MsSQL1.
    3.如果以上正常,现在就可以在Query1的SQL属性里写SQL语句了!也可用ODBC32来设置别名,过程和以上相似!